Не загружается большой Scorm курс (3гб)

Не загружается большой Scorm курс (3гб)

от Елена Березина -
Количество ответов: 4

Добрый день всем!

Возникла проблема при загрузке курса (Scorm версия) в moodle. Курс не хочет никак загружаться. Система пишет: Ошибка соединения с сервером.

Уже изменили настройки сервера(увеличили размер загружаемых данных до 5Гб(!!!)) и все без толку. Настройки внутри moodle не могу найти, да и рядом с формой загрузки написано, что ограничения по размеру файлов нет никакого.

Приложение форма загрузки.PNG
В ответ на Елена Березина

Re: Не загружается большой Scorm курс (3гб)

от Виталий Лавров -
Изображение пользователя Эксперт по Moodle

Сообщение об ошибке осмысленное или просто ошибка и номер ее ? Нам тут трудно ее угадать улыбаюсь

scorm хранится в формате zip. т.е. после загрузки на сервер (это время)  его нужно распаковать куда-то (распаковка 3Гб архива это время, место на диске и использование CPU), а дальше его нужно еще и обработать (время и CPU).

Нужно увеличивать в php: max_execution_time, post_max_size,memory_limit

А в веб-сервере нужно увеличить таймауты на обработку запроса.

Смотрите логи на что оно ругается и пробуйте увеличивать соответствующий параметр.

В ответ на Виталий Лавров

Re: Не загружается большой Scorm курс (3гб)

от Елена Березина -
Ошибка да, осмысленная. Появляется окно с ошибкой. 

Параметры на сервере вроде установлены:

;max_execution_time = 120 (параметр закомментирован. Но как понимаю, это не ограничивает время выполнения скрипта, а значит не обрывается его выполнение)

post_max_size = 5000M

memory_limit = 128M

В ответ на Елена Березина

Re: Не загружается большой Scorm курс (3гб)

от Елена Березина -

Попробовала загрузить меньшие по размеру файлы. Грузит до 30 Мб. Выше - ошибка. ((( Уже не знаю куда тыкаться...  Может кто знает, что делать в таких ситуациях?

В ответ на Елена Березина

Re: Не загружается большой Scorm курс (3гб)

от Виталий Лавров -
Изображение пользователя Эксперт по Moodle

Здесь нет телепатов. Конкретные подсказки можно дать только если известно что за ОС, веб-сервер и сервер БД.

Дествующие настройки php можно посмотреть в Сервер/Информация_о_PHP

Если вы изменили php.ini, а результата нет, значит нужно перезапустить веб-сервер или php.